A tip!
Hello
I read on a blog a couple of weeks ago that you can use pastel pencils and sansador on an image printed with your inkjet printer.
So now I've got some pencils etc I sat and coloured in about 12 today and it worked perfectly.
Thought someone might find it useful!

I got some Faber Castell ones from Hobbycraft. Other people on here use Primacolor or Derwent too I think.
Sansador is a odourless mineral spirit. I think it's meant for cleaning artist brushes but you can use it to blend pastel pencils.
